Distinguished Service Medal GVI Category_Miniature Bars Speech to the House ofThe DSM was expanded during World War Two to include the Merchant Navy and Army, the WRNS and RAF personnel serving aboard ships. Second award bars issued during the war do not carry the date of award on the reverse unlike those of World War One. As in the First World War the majority of awards issued to foreign nationals were issued un named.
